Grand Hyatt Hotel turns to Meyer Sound’s CAL

CHINA: A pair of Meyer Sound CAL column array loudspeakers have been installed into the Grand Ballroom of the Grand Hyatt Hong Kong.  The speakers were fitted by Audio Dynamic, Meyer Sound’s Hong Kong Dealer, with the goal of elevating speech and music clarity in the acoustically challenging space.

The 680 sq-m ballroom, which is frequently used for wedding parties and auction events, recently underwent a renovation. With its mirrored walls and low ceiling, the new interior architecture presented a difficult environment for amplified sound. The hotel management had requested a new audio solution for the venue, and Audio Dynamic staged a demo using two steerable CAL column speakers.

‘When the CAL loaner system arrived, the maximum gain before feedback was immediately improved,’ said Hongi Lau, A/V project manager at the Grand Hyatt. ‘Speech was clear and intelligible. We were also surprised by the music quality, and how the system produces such a warm, rich sound without a subwoofer.’

Designed specifically for challenging acoustic environments, CAL loudspeakers provide vertical beam steering to aim directly at audience members without exciting an acoustic space.

With the management clearly impressed with the new steerable speakers, it worked with Paul Poon of Audio Dynamic to permanently install a pair of colour-matched CAL 32, which can be controlled by the hotel's audio team to adjust the coverage angle and dispersion using the manufacturer’s Compass control software.

‘With the permanent CAL installation, the results are now even better,’ concluded Hongi Lau. ‘Maximum level at the room entrance, more than 30m from either speaker, is over 110dB SPL. In addition, the level measured across the room shows minimal variation. These are really amazing loudspeakers, giving us a level of performance never before heard in this room.’
